智能缓存机制 智能缓存机制是什么

人工智能 2025-11-07 14:48www.robotxin.com人工智能专业

智能缓存机制是一种通过优化数据访问方式提升系统性能的技术,其核心原理是通过预测性存储高频访问数据减少重复计算或传输开销。以下是其关键要点:

智能缓存机制 智能缓存机制是什么

一、核心概念

1. 基本原理

利用时间局部性(近期访问数据可能再次使用)和空间局部性(相邻数据可能被连续访问)预测需求,将数据临时存储在高速介质中。例如,跨境网盘通过预缓存用户可能访问的文件,显著降低跨国传输延迟。

2. 技术目标

  • 降低延迟:如Redis通过智能键生成和双模式序列化减少数据库查询
  • 减少带宽消耗:百度企业网盘通过哈希校验避免重复文件传输
  • 成本优化:Kimi大模型的上下文缓存技术可降低90%计算成本
  • 二、常见实现方式

    | 类型 | 应用场景 | 技术案例 |

    |--|--|--|

    | 数据预缓存 | 跨境文件传输 | 根据历史访问模式预测缓存节点 |

    | 动态键生成 | 数据库缓存 | Redis参数哈希化防冲突 |

    | 多级缓存 | 加速 | 静态资源就近节点分发 |

    | 增量同步 | 企业网盘 | 文件切片哈希比对更新 |

    三、典型策略

  • 替换算法:LRU(淘汰最久未用)、MRU(淘汰最近使用)
  • 序列化优化:根据数据类型自动选择二进制或JSON格式
  • 分布式架构:全球节点部署实现就近访问,如百度企业网盘
  • 通过组合上述机制,智能缓存可显著提升系统响应速度并降低资源消耗。

    Copyright © 2016-2025 www.robotxin.com 人工智能机器人网 版权所有 Power by